首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

typescript在使用前检查可选参数

TypeScript是一种静态类型的编程语言,它是JavaScript的超集,可以在编译时进行类型检查。在TypeScript中,可选参数是指在函数定义中可以省略的参数。

在使用TypeScript之前,我们可以通过以下步骤来检查可选参数:

  1. 定义函数:首先,我们需要定义一个函数,并在函数参数中使用问号(?)来标记可选参数。例如:
代码语言:txt
复制
function greet(name?: string) {
  if (name) {
    console.log("Hello, " + name + "!");
  } else {
    console.log("Hello, stranger!");
  }
}
  1. 调用函数:接下来,我们可以调用这个函数,并传递参数。如果传递了参数,函数将使用传递的参数进行处理;如果没有传递参数,函数将使用默认值或执行相应的逻辑。例如:
代码语言:txt
复制
greet(); // 输出: Hello, stranger!
greet("John"); // 输出: Hello, John!

通过以上步骤,我们可以在使用TypeScript之前检查可选参数。这样做的好处是可以在编译时捕获潜在的错误,并提供更好的代码可读性和可维护性。

在腾讯云的产品中,与TypeScript相关的推荐产品是云函数 SCF(Serverless Cloud Function)。云函数 SCF 是一种无服务器计算服务,可以让您在云端运行代码而无需购买和管理服务器。您可以使用 TypeScript 编写云函数,并在云端进行部署和执行。通过使用云函数 SCF,您可以更好地管理和扩展您的应用程序。

了解更多关于云函数 SCF 的信息,请访问腾讯云官方文档:云函数 SCF

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

29分14秒

Web前端 TS教程 30.在TypeScript中使用第三方的javaScript库 学习猿地

6分33秒

048.go的空接口

10分30秒

053.go的error入门

4分32秒

PS小白教程:如何在Photoshop中使用蒙版工具插入图片?

2分27秒

LabVIEW智能温室控制系统

4分29秒

MySQL命令行监控工具 - mysqlstat 介绍

1分38秒

一套电商系统是怎么开发出来的?

1分30秒

基于强化学习协助机器人系统在多个操纵器之间负载均衡。

2分7秒

基于深度强化学习的机械臂位置感知抓取任务

8分9秒

066.go切片添加元素

1分12秒

选择工程监测便携振弦手持采集仪时的注意事项

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券